While Nafferton Station may not boast a grandiose list of amenities, it provides the key essentials for a comfortable journey. Even though there is no ticket office, travelers can easily collect tickets using the available ticket machines, which is perfect for those who've booked online. However, it’s important to note that the machines are not accessible for all, as there are no accessible ticket machines.
If you’re in need of assistance, there are no on-site staff available, but help points are installed for customer support. Additionally, audio announcements and departure screens keep you up-to-date with the latest travel information. As for accessibility, the station provides step-free entry to certain areas, supported by ramps where necessary, ensuring ease of travel for those with mobility aids. Although taxis aren’t immediately available outside the station, travelers can utilize the Northern Railway’s Cab4You service to organize a ride. Rail replacement services are convenient from the Driffield Rd bus stop, adjacent to the Cross Keys pub, during disruptions. Though Shalford (Surrey) train station doesn't feature a ticket office, fear not! It's equipped with user-friendly ticket machines that allow collection of tickets pre-purchased online, catering to all passengers with accessible options and an induction loop service as well. While a smartcard service isn’t yet part of the station's offerings, getting your tickets directly should be straightforward with the available facilities.
Accessibility has been taken into account at this station. It boasts a category B1 step-free access to all platforms. However, travelers should be aware that this might involve using ramps and possibly navigating via street routes for inter-platform movement, given the station lacks a stepped footbridge. The presence of customer help points ensures that anyone needing assistance can get the support they require.
Parking at Shalford Station is managed by APCOA Parking Ltd., offering 18 spaces, including two for accessible parking. The car park is open 24/7 with reasonable daily and seasonal charges, making it convenient and affordable for regular commuters. Although the station does not have CCTV monitoring or refreshment facilities, there are seating areas to make your wait more comfortable.
Connecting to wider travel options from Shalford Station is a breeze. Local bus services augment your travel plans, with replacement buses using the station car park during disruptions.
